You don’t need to buy an amp. You can use Mobile theme + AMP. You can not mix the mobile version.
We have 3 options for mobile versions that you can use:
1. Responsive version: A responsive version of your website looks similar to the desktop version. TagDiv Composer is used to edit the page.Click on the mobile viewport: https://www.screencast.com/t/XDQJedlggSB. There, you can see your mobile version and edit or adjust the elements to look better.
2. Mobile pages: https://tagdiv.com/newspaper-10-3-7-update-brings-customizable-and-fast-mobile-pages
3. Mobile theme plugin: The Mobile Theme is a performance-optimized theme included in the main Newspaper theme that only loads on mobile devices. It comes with its own templates and designs for pages, posts, categories, etc., so your current templates from the desktop theme will get converted to the mobile theme layout. Please see https://forum.tagdiv.com/the-mobile-theme/ and https://forum.tagdiv.com/mobile-theme-introduction/ for more information.
A full explanation is here: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=SpGkOnJeNZY
If you need to use the mobile version 1 or 2, then you need to disable the Mobile Theme plugin.

Hi,
Seems you have the Mobile theme plugin activated, and it is disabled for the homepage. When you install and activate the Mobile Theme plugin, your pages will be overwritten by the plugin (the mobile theme comes with its own templates for page, post, category, etc so your current templates from the desktop theme will get converted to the mobile theme layout, the page content is made without builders in mobile editor => https://www.screencast.com/t/xbgZG8kH also, the options that are provided to edit the mobile theme version are limited (this keeps the things simple)).
Better deactivate the plugin and see the results
